The W3C has released the latest version of EPUB (EPUB 3.3) as an international web standard. The EPUB 3.3 version is backward compatible with the previous version, EPUB 3.2, and does not require any changes to current publishing workflows. The accessibility of EPUB publications has been considered an important goal, and the accessibility specification has been updated. The W3C plans to continue maintaining the EPUB specification and establish a dedicated working group for maintenance. UKRI's new Open Access Policy will apply to monographs, book chapters, and edited volumes starting from January 1, 2024. UKRI has published guidelines to support researchers and research institutions in complying with the policy. A special fund will be established to support the costs of open access publications. Currently, UKRI funds can be used for the costs of publishing research articles in hybrid journals, but starting from December 31, 2024, they can no longer be used for publications in transformative journals.
